Artist Statement
My subject matter is drawn from early childhood memories, such as an owl on a rug in my childhood home in the early 1970’s. These initial images are then distorted and altered through translation into a wood cut or etching. Through this process, I transform the common into something uncommon.
I enjoy relief printmaking, particularly using the play between black and white to convey certain moods. In addition, carving a block with dangerously sharp knives gives a focus and intensity to the creation of my images. Recently, I have begun to explore the techniques of etching and monotype. These explorations have opened my eyes to new expressive possibilities.
